Description

A collection of original tunes by a well-known Okanagan luthier, from country and country/folk, folk and pop ballads, to swing and Christmas, and accompanied by professional musicians/friends, this album will surely brighten your day.

Notes

This luthier is usually found in the shop working on guitars and other stringed instruments, but recently has emerged from the shop into the Lille Gard Studio of Andrew Smith in Kelowna to record his original songs. With the artistic expression of his friends/shop customers, who play professionally with great talent, the resulting album creates a musical journey that will get your toes tappin' and your joy lifted. Listeners comment that some tunes have a "Lightfoot" feel, while others take you floating on waves of emotion, "certain to be one of our favorites" (Patrick Keeney). With Al Hildebrand's pedal steel riffs, Dan Unger's dobro solo, Neil Fraser's jazzy riffs, Andrew Smith's rollin' banjo and melodic mandolin work, Joel Gorrie's magnificent cello, Eric Funk's percussive driving beat, Bruce Weibe's great trombone work, Graham Ord's rippin' tele, Dick Owings' fiddlin' violin, and Gary D.'s embracing vocals and acoustic rhythms, this collection of tunes has a positive energy that's always worth listening to.
